Understanding Christian Marriage Dynamics

Jennifer and her husband explore what it means to build a Christian marriage in a secular world. They prioritize shared worship, intentional communication, and regular date nights that reflect their values.

Mutual respect for each other’s spiritual gifts helps them navigate decisions about finances, careers, and family. By aligning around core doctrines while honoring individual callings, they cultivate resilience and joy.

Daily Faith Integration in Family Life

Morning Routines Grounded in Scripture

They begin each day with short prayers and a brief reading, setting a tone of gratitude and purpose. Jennifer credits this habit with improving patience during busy mornings.

Evening Reflection and Planning

At night, they review the day, celebrate small wins, and pray for challenges ahead. This practice keeps conflict from festering and reinforces teamwork in parenting and household duties.

Handling Disagreements with Love

When tensions rise, they pause to pray separately and then discuss issues using gentle, truthful language rooted in scriptures on humility and listening.

Supporting Each Other’s Callings

Jennifer encourages her husband’s ministry opportunities, just as he supports her professional growth, understanding that spiritual gifts can evolve over time.

Community and Church Involvement

Active participation in a local church offers structured worship, fellowship, and service outlets. Small groups and mentorship programs help them grow in faith and friendship.

By attending leadership training and outreach initiatives, they model unity for their children and build a network of trusted Christian friends who reinforce family values.

Strengthening a Christ Centered Marriage Long Term

Jennifer and her husband focus on steady spiritual growth, intentional service, and open communication to keep their marriage resilient and hopeful.

  • Prioritize weekly worship and shared Bible study to stay rooted in faith.
  • Practice daily short prayers and evening reflections as a couple.
  • Serve together regularly through church outreach or community projects.
  • Review family goals quarterly to ensure alignment with Christian values.
  • Invest in mentorship or counseling when facing major decisions or conflicts.

FAQ

Reader questions

How do Jennifer and her husband maintain spiritual alignment while respecting individual differences?

They set shared non negotiables such as weekly worship, prayer, and service, while allowing room for personal study and unique ministry expressions that honor each other’s gifts.

What role does scripture play in their conflict resolution process?

Scripture guides them to listen patiently, speak truth in love, and seek reconciliation quickly, turning potential arguments into opportunities for deeper trust and repentance.

How do they incorporate faith into parenting decisions?

They teach biblical principles through stories, service projects, and daily routines, ensuring that moral discussions are practical, age appropriate, and consistently reinforced at home and church.

What practical steps did they take when first blending two Christian practices into one household?

They held honest conversations about expectations, created a shared prayer schedule, and chose a few core traditions to adopt first, allowing new practices to grow gradually over time.
